Resolution 2000.06: Violence in Music Lyrics

November 05, 2013

Whereas, The Criminal Code of Canada contains provisions regarding hate propaganda and assembly, and corrupting morals, and

Whereas, Some music lyrics meet the definition of corrupting morals as defined in Section 163 of the Criminal Code of Canada, in that they represent “the undue exploitation of sex, coupled with crime, horror, cruelty and violence”, therefore be it

Resolved, That the national council of The Catholic Women’s League of Canada in 80th annual national convention assembled, urge the federal government to enforce the provisions of the Criminal Code of Canada concerning ‘Public Incitement of Hatred’ and ‘Corrupting Morals’, to restrict the production, distribution, and/or importation of music which offends these provisions.

Detailed Action Plan

  • Contact your provincial minister of justice expressing your concerns regarding music lyrics which corrupt morals and promote hate propaganda.
  • Encourage members to monitor the music lyrics that your children/grandchildren are listening to.
  • Contact or write letters to radio and TV stations, music stores and music producers expressing your concerns regarding music lyrics which corrupt morals and promote hate propaganda.
